It appears a new Jimmy Buffett Christmas album is in the works. In the same article about “Margaritaville” being inducted into the Grammy Hall of Fame, a sound engineer spills the beans:
Alan Schulman, who has been engineering and mixing Buffett recordings since 1997, agreed with McAnally’s assessment.
“It has a lot to do with a lifestyle,” Schulman said. “It projects the sun, the ocean flip-flops. He kind of lives like that. He’s a fun man to be around. I think what it does is it gives people a chance to have a different lifestyle from their normal jobs a couple times a year, to go to a Jimmy concert and feel like they’re on the beach.”
Schulman said he was just booked to engineer a new Buffett Christmas album.
Jimmy’s first and only holiday album, Christmas Island, was released in 1996.
